Stronger, Safer Reinforcement for Stone Countertops
The Fiberglass Rodding is a professional-grade solution for reinforcing marble, granite, quartz, and quartzite countertops. Designed to deliver superior load tolerance and deflection—up to 1600% stronger than standard steel rods—this rodding ensures your stone projects achieve unmatched durability and stability.
Unlike steel, fiberglass rodding will not rust and is safer to handle, reducing risks during fabrication and installation. Its unique properties enable it to mechanically bond to stone adhesives, offering superior performance and long-lasting results. The rodding is easy to cut to the exact length needed, ensuring no material waste and perfect customization for any project.

Specifications
- Width: 3/8″ (10mm)
- Thickness: 1/8″ (3.2mm)
- Length: 328 Feet (100m)
- Material: High-grade fiberglass
- Compatibility: Fits WEHA Dispenser
- Quantity: 1 roll

How to Use
- Measure and Cut: Determine the required length of rodding and cut it to size using appropriate tools.
- Prepare the Slot: Create a groove in the stone countertop to accommodate the fiberglass rod.
- Apply Adhesive: Apply stone adhesive into the groove for secure bonding.
- Insert the Rodding: Place the fiberglass rod into the adhesive-filled groove, ensuring a snug fit.
- Set and Cure: Allow the adhesive to cure, ensuring the rod is securely bonded to the stone.
